在ARM架构中,当使用链接器将目标文件链接成可执行文件时,可能会出现函数调用的跳转问题。由于ARM指令集中的跳转指令的跳转范围有限,当目标函数的地址与调用函数的...
“ARM开发板Ubuntu”指的是基于ARM架构的开发板上运行的Ubuntu操作系统。ARM架构是一种用于移动设备和嵌入式系统的处理器架构,它具有低功耗、高性能...
要解决ARM交叉编译器未找到所包含的标准库的问题,你可以尝试以下解决方法:检查交叉编译器设置:确保你已正确设置了交叉编译器的路径和选项。你可以使用arm-non...
"ARM开发板跑Ubuntu"是一个非常常见的场景,它的基本思路是将Ubuntu操作系统移植到ARM架构的开发板上,以达到在低功耗、嵌入式场景下提供优秀的操作系...
在Arm架构中,条件分支和更新条件标志的指令会影响处理器状态寄存器(PSR)的条件标志位。这些标志位反映了指令结果的状态,如结果是否为零、是否为负数等。在乱序执...
Arm架构是一种适用于嵌入式系统和移动设备的处理器架构,由于其低功耗和高性能的特性,现在也被广泛应用于服务器和数据中心。CentOS是一个基于Red Hat E...
在 ARM 架构上,MMIO 可以通过将 I/O 设备注册为内存映射区域的方式实现。对于每个内存映射设备,都有一个独特的起始地址,通过该地址可以直接访问设备。这...
要在ARM架构下的Android模拟器上使用系统镜像,可以按照以下步骤进行操作:下载模拟器软件:可以使用一些常见的ARM架构模拟器软件,如QEMU、Genymo...
在ARM架构中,虚拟地址是程序运行时使用的地址,而修改后的虚拟地址指的是通过修改页表或映射到不同的物理地址空间而得到的虚拟地址。解决方法如下所示:创建一个简单的...
Arm架构可以安装CentOS操作系统Arm架构(Advanced RISC Machine)是一种在嵌入式系统、移动设备和服务器上广泛使用的处理器架构。尽管最...
ARM架构是一种基于RISC指令集的计算机处理器架构,它广泛应用在移动设备、嵌入式系统、智能物联网等领域。那么,ARM架构能否安装CentOS 7系统呢?答案是...
ARM开发板上安装Ubuntu: 一个基础指南Ubuntu是一种流行的Linux发行版,在处理器架构方面支持多种平台,包括ARM。在ARM开发板上安装Ubunt...
从技术视角来看,ARM架构CentOS7.6的大小与包含的软件包数量与x86架构的CentOS相比并没有太大的区别。不过,由于ARM架构的处理器在电力和内存等方...
ARM ISA版本的向后兼容性指的是新的ARM处理器能够运行旧版本ARM指令集中的程序。当使用带有KVM加速的QEMU模拟器时,可能会遇到一些兼容性问题。解决方...
在ARM架构下,与x86不同,内存映射文件中的写入可能需要进行同步,以确保可见性。一种解决方法是使用synchronization primitives,如fu...
要确定ARM架构的最新内核代码中是否存在slow_work_pending方面的错误,可以按照以下步骤进行解决:查找相关代码:根据内核版本号和ARM架构的特定细...
在arm架构上安装PyTorch是当前深度学习领域中非常热门的话题,因为越来越多的嵌入式设备,如智能手机、物联网设备等都是基于arm架构的。本文将带领大家了解如...
ARM开发板是一种基于ARM架构的嵌入式系统开发板,常用于物联网、智能家居、智能穿戴等领域。Ubuntu是一种流行的Linux操作系统,广泛用于服务器、个人电脑...
这个问题可能是由于使用了未知的Valgrind版本或者未正确编译Valgrind导致的。要解决这个问题,可以尝试以下步骤:确保使用的Valgrind版本与ARM...
要进行ARM架构的软件包交叉编译,可以按照以下步骤进行操作:步骤1:安装交叉编译工具链首先,需要下载和安装适用于ARM架构的交叉编译工具链。这个工具链可以在AR...